Ahouanou weather in December

In December, Ahouanou sees average daytime highs of 31°C and overnight lows near 22°C, with 123 mm of rain across 21.6 wet days and about 11.7 hours of daylight. It is the 6th-warmest and 9th-wettest month of the year here.

Day-to-day highs hold fairly steady near 31°C through the month. The sky is clear or mostly clear about 18% of the time in December, and the air most often feels miserable.

Daylight stretches from about 11 h 42 min at the start of December to 11 h 42 min by month's end. Set against the rest of the year, December is Ahouanou's 2nd-clearest and 11th-windiest month. For the whole year in context, see Ahouanou's year-round climate.

Temperature in December

Average highAverage lowShaded bands: 10–90% of days

Day-to-day highs hold fairly steady near 31°C through the month.

A typical December day in Ahouanou reaches about 31°C in the afternoon and slips back to 22°C overnight — a 9°C spread between the day's warmth and the night's chill. On most days the high lands between 29°C and 32°C. Set against its neighbours, December runs on par with November and about 1°C cooler than January.

Cloud cover in December

ClearMostly clearPartly cloudyMostly cloudyOvercast

The sky is clear or mostly clear about 18% of the time in December.

Beyond those clear spells, partly cloudy skies cover about 33% of December, with mostly cloudy or overcast conditions the remaining 48%. Skies tend to open up as the month goes on.

Chance of precipitation in December

Any precipitation

Ahouanou gets around 123 mm of rain over 21.6 wet days in December. The line is the day-by-day chance of measurable precipitation.

Day to day, the chance of measurable rain averages around 70% and peaks near 88% on the wettest days. The odds ease toward the end of the month.

Air quality in Ahouanou in December

GoodModeratePoorUnhealthyVery unhealthy

Average fine-particle pollution (PM2.5) through the year — so you can see where December falls, not just the annual average.

Air quality in Ahouanou is worst in January — around 63 µg/m³ PM2.5 (unhealthy), about 3.4× the cleanest month (September, 19 µg/m³).

Modeled monthly averages (CAMS reanalysis, 2015–2024).

Location & terrain

Where is Ahouanou?

Ahouanou sits at 5.5°N, 4.9°W, 14 m above sea level, in Ivory Coast. The nearest listed city is Gbolouville, 39 km away.

NdouciTiassaléGrand-LahouErémankonoOgoudouNzianouanDabou

Topography around Ahouanou

How much the land rises and falls, and what covers it, within 3, 16 and 80 km of Ahouanou.

Within 3 km, the terrain around Ahouanou has only modest variations in elevation — a maximum elevation change of 42 m around an average of 13 m above sea level; within 16 km, only modest variations in elevation — a maximum elevation change of 100 m; within 80 km, significant variations in elevation — a maximum elevation change of 470 m.

The land around Ahouanou is covered by trees (82%) within 3 km, trees (90%) within 16 km, and trees (70%) and water (22%) within 80 km.
